Transaction 1fd80cb893a06fbb6825cb0bd6a918ea57f26cbaff5f0e8869285ffb03c09a74
1 Input
1 Output
-
1fd80cb893a06fbb6825cb0bd6a918ea57f26cbaff5f0e8869285ffb03c09a74:0
- value
- 1389320
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5bbaac8257c7b75a4814f6b362d4019b9ecb79244c5cd2639c9c05d105354831
- address
- bc1ptwa2eqjhc7m45jq576ek94qpnw0vk7fyf3wdycuunszazpf4fqcshnnjd4